My server was great! Really attentive ! Love that. My server was kind enough to take my order considering the fact that you have to get up and place the order yourself. I don’t like that setup incase there is a big family, but she kind to ask us and have her put it in for us. The only thing was wait time on food. It seemed like a pretty long wait on food for like maybe 20 min or so. I didn’t mind waiting, but it was pretty empty at the time we arrived, so I didn’t understand what the hold up was. Regardless, the food was good. I ordered a strawberry lemonade and a brisket and egg taco. My lemonade didnt taste like lemonade to be honest, more like water and strawberry flavor. It still was drinkable though. My brisket taco was really good! Friends had migas and they looked really good! The food was great! We finished it all! It was a nice place overall because if you like to see the train, you can do so while eating your food and looking out the window, the train isn’t even that loud too.

This is an awesome place for brunch. The wait was a bit long despite being open for 1 year. It is very popular. The staff is very friendly and efficient. I had the biscuits and gravy with the brunch potatoes, my daughter had the cajeta french toast. I was hesitant to see how the biscuits and gravy would be.. very satisfied. Also my daughter informed them of her strawberry allergy they forgot but immediately brought her a new plate. The mimosa flight of watermelon, mango, grapefruit, and pineapple was outstanding and from there we ordered a pitcher of the pineapple mimosa. Everything was wonderful and the music and ambiance was just right. No difficulty having conversations and not hearing the other person. This was the best way to start off my weekend.
